Before the project
Preparation

Your class can either participate in an existing Rap project or coordinate your own Rap if you would like a further challenge.

Education Queensland and Affiliate staff who are Learning Place members are able to coordinate a project. However any teacher or educator can register to participate in a project that is already established.

Steps

Explore the different Rap projects via the 'Current Raps area' and select a Rap that best suits your students' learning needs. Consider:

  • Learning outcomes
  • Student needs, skills and interests
  • Technology requirements
  • Uniqueness, challenge and sense of fun

Go to the Rap Partner Request Form and click on the appropriate "I Choose this Rap" and complete the form. The Owner Teacher will contact you to let you know if you have been successful.

If selected to participate, you will be emailed a project login for your students. Please ensure your students keep this login private.

Make sure you and your students understand the Rap process and their responsibilities. Your students must have studied the Rap resource (book/film/music) before the Rap begins as they will need to answer a higher order thinking question (Rap point) each week.

Use the Teacher Notes in your Rap area to plan your curriculum and student learning activities.
